  • DataGrip is not a SQL Server. You need to connect to a SQL Server to perform the restore, then you'll be able to use DataGrip to query the restored database. – TZHX Apr 17 '23 at 08:15
  • All the information about the plug-in is provided in the Overview section. But as was mentioned by @TZHX, you should have a running SQL Server instance configured as datasource in DataGrip in order to perform actions advertised by the plug-in. If you have it set up and experiencing issues with the plug-in, you should get in touch with the plug-in author directly. To contact the author, use either Email or Issue Tracker on that page. – Alexander Molchanov Apr 17 '23 at 16:20
